The Dallas–Fort Worth Metroplex is one of the most active roofing markets in the United States. With over 8 million residents, a housing stock that skews toward the 20–40 year range, and one of the country's most aggressive hail corridors, demand is constant and spikes are violent. During major hail events, call volumes can jump 10× in under an hour. The roofing companies capturing that surge are the ones with systems in place before the storm hits.
